BLUA’s Civic Sports Center in Hangzhou, China

Inspired by the phenomenon of the Olympic Games and their historical origins in the rocky landscape of Ancient Greece, the architects at BLUA designed their Civic Sports Center as a large artificial mountain. With its cascading sports fields and a crystalline façade, the “sports mountain” will be a new icon for the city of Hangzhou, China.

The entire structure is enveloped with a multi-layered skin that is embedded with crystal patterns and made from 3D cold laminated film, ETFE membrane and honeycomb glass. Balancing the flat appearance of the façade and the playfulness of the membrane bubble “windows”, the building is in constant state of flux.
